MR R. G. CASEY
TALK WITH PRESIDENT ROOSEVELT? HOPES FOR STRENGTHENING OF FRIENDSHIP. By Telegraph—Press Association —Copyright. WASHINGTON. March 5. Mr R. G. Casey. Australian Minister, celled at the White House and presented his credentials to President Roosevelt, after which they exchanged formal statements containing mutual hopes for the further strengthening of Australian and American friendship. The two then chatted informally on mutual interests, particularly in the Pacific.
